For 115 years, Grafenwöhr Training Area has been a cornerstone of military readiness, partnership, and innovation. Established in 1910 by the Royal Bavarian Army and used by U.S. forces since 1945, Grafenwöhr has grown into one of the most advanced and strategically important training areas in Europe. Today, the 7th Army Training Command is the U.S. Army’s largest overseas training command, which enables readiness for U.S. Army Europe and Africa forces, NATO allies, and partner for peace nations.
